Engineers use simulation to describeprogram from a specific point of view, for example, with the data that it will use, its components, or the way they expect to work. Going back to the construction project example, the plans will be “models” that can be used as a guide during the design phase, as well as for modeling and testing.
According to researchers, the most commonThe type of model used is the Unified Modeling Language (UML) class diagram notation, which is used to describe the structure of a software system. The advantage of working with these models is that they are more abstract than the source code, which contains many specific details about the technology used. And these models can be more concise, easier to manufacture and understand. "
So the simulation could serverather a preliminary step than an alternative to the source code. Models make it easier to understand the system being developed, and can also be used to create specific implementation elements, automating the most repetitive parts of the programming process.
Engineers use verification tools to prevent errors that could affect the code itself and therefore the final implementation of the system.
“We need to make sure that the models are correct to minimize any software errors that could arise as a result.”
Professor at the Oberta de Catalunya University, member of the SOM Research Lab research group Robert Clariso
Every time a change is made to the model,for example, adding, removing or changing information - this means that the entire system has to be re-analyzed, so validation is usually only done after the final model has been created at the end of the process.
This method is also innovative in thatconcerns the use of certificates, examples illustrating the correct operation of the model. As the researcher noted: “When we modify the model, having a new certificate removes the need to validate it.
It is much cheaper to adapt the certificatethan restarting the verification process. Explaining the process, the authors propose that instead of validating the new model, the original model certificate can be adapted to the new one. The biggest challenge they currently face is integrating these techniques into existing software modeling tools and environments.
